2017 UCI Cyclo-cross World Championships – Men's elite race

This event was held on 29 January 2017 as part of the 2017 UCI Cyclo-cross World Championships in Belvaux, Luxembourg.

A puncture by Pauwels caused him to drop back, leaving van der Poel going solo from lap two.

In the chasing group several riders also suffered multiple punctures and dropped back, with only van Aert able to remain about ten seconds behind.

Behind the two leaders the gap kept widening, however the first chaser changed often as punctures caused many riders to drop back from a good position.

Van Aert now only needed to avoid punctures in the last three laps to win his second consecutive world title, in which he succeeded.
